Literary Works With Self-Annotations 1300-1900

  • 1. ROR icon University of Tübingen

Description

This collection offers an overview of literary works published between 1300 and 1900 that contain self-annotations, i.e. marginal notes, footnotes, or endnotes written by the author of the work.  Due to the focus of my PhD thesis, most of the works listed here are English poems published between 1700 and 1830. The collection does not raise any claims to completeness, nor does it provide enough data for quantitative research.  Rather, the purpose of this collection is threefold: (1) It is meant to highlight the prevalence and diversity of pre-1900 literary self-annotation.  (2) It allows tentative answers about certain trends in self-annotation, e.g. the shift from footnotes to endnotes around the 1810s. (3) It hopefully serves as a starting point for further investigations on literary self-annotation.
